Casa Grande won the last time they faced Sonoma Valley, and things went their way  on Tuesday too. The Casa Grande Gauchos narrowly escaped with a  victory as the  squad sidled past the Sonoma Valley Dragons  5-3. The  win made it back-to-back  victories for Casa Grande.
  Clint Rea was  incredible,  scoring three  runs and  stealing four bases while  getting on base  in three of his five plate appearances.  JT Summers was another key contributor,  going 2-for-3 with three  RBI, two  doubles,  and a  stolen base.
 On Sonoma Valley's side,  Henry Foster was a  force to be reckoned with on the mound despite the final result: he  tossed five innings while giving up just one earned  (and one unearned) run off   two  hits.
 On the hitting side, Sonoma Valley saw five different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was  Hudson Giarritta, who  scored a  run while going 2-for-4.
 Casa Grande pushed their record up to 10-4 with that  win, which was their fifth straight  on the road. Those good results were due in large part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as  they  averaged 7.4 runs per game. As for Sonoma Valley, they are  on  a  three-game losing streak  that has dropped them down to 7-7.
 Casa Grande will have a chance to go back-to-back against Sonoma Valley: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led  at 4:00  p.m.  on Thursday.
